    I use to shift into neutral when coming to a traffic stop. But, during the Three Wheeled Riders Course the instructor strongly advised against this in case an urgent takeoff was needed. I countered that it just takes a quick clutch grab and toe down to get underway. He then said, well visualize an 18 wheeler barreling down on you...would you prefer to just release the clutch and throttle quickly out of harms way or take those extra steps you just described....Seconds Count!! I changed that practice....realize everyone's mileage may vary.

    IMO, the gear oil and level are the best start especially if your trike is a hydraulic clutch

    The gear oil needs to fly off the clutch plates easily to promote non sticky and poor releasing clutches

    Redline has served me well for years, I have not used Amzoil products

    Bel Ray and Spectro are also very good
